Responsible for undertaking and executing day to day tasks relating to importing and exporting products in conjunction with Customs import/export regulations, Other Government Agency (OGA) regulations and, routing guidelines. Provide support as required in the areas of duty drawback claims filing, crossdock order processing, duty deferral programs and, logistics to minimize shipment execution delays and ensures billing accuracy against contracts and tariffs.

CUSTOMS

* Classifies and maintains product dictionary, ensuring that all items have accurate product descriptions, appropriate tariff classifications, country of origins, ECCNs and preferential treatment based on regulatory requirements, with assistance from Management where required
* Processes and manages Import entries including but not limited to perform all activities related to self filed customs entries for imported products from pre-alert through delivery
* Manages customs and audits entries performed by customs house brokerage firms, including but not limited to receipt of pre-alert, providing classification, documentation, and additional information as required for timely and accurate entry
* Performs timely and accurate audit on duty invoices, customs entries filed by PAC and customs house brokerage firms to ensure accurate entry and duty payment
* Coordinates applicable Duty/Tax payments to government agencies, including reporting as needed
* Interacts with freight forwarders/carriers/agents where needed to collect documents, pay freight charges and other fees to ensure customs release and final delivery
* Work with PAC management team where interaction with US Customs is required
* Obtain POD on all imports
* Timely and accurate ISF or other filings as required to ensure compliant transportation
* File and maintain records as required by regulations
* Perform and Manage timely and accurate drawback or other duty/tax claims including but not limited to:• Identify qualifying exports
* Obtain shipment documents, AWBs, proof of delivery, waiver letters or other documents as required
* Identify qualifying import entries using various internal and external systems, perform audit prior to submission
* Provide PAC management and/or finance team with required information to facilitate refund filing
* Identify information or documents required from customers or internal parties and present to PAC management team to obtain what is required for claims processing
* Verify return of duties/taxes
* File and maintain records as required by regulations
* Provide input on end to end trade compliance, drawback, customs entry and other process flows and process documents to Management for consideration and approval prior to release

LOGISTICS

* Perform and manage crossdock shipments, including but not limited to:• Identify inbound shipments, track to delivery at 3rd party location
* Review onforwarding requirements, coordinate order releases with Order Administration where transit time and carrier doesn’t align to ensure OTD
* Obtain and onforward documents where needed
* Process shipments and resolve data issues in various company logistics systems to facilitate visibility for processing at 3rd party location
* Coordinate with 3rd party onforwarding provider to ensure timely and accurate movement of goods after delivery
* Coordinate timely receipt of report from 3rd party provider and update PAC system with onforwarding AWB and Carrier in timely/accurate manner
* Respond to requests for information from internal parties on status of shipments and interface with 3rd party and internal parties to resolve issues and escalate to management as needed
* Support logistics & shipping teams with identifying related shipping/transportation issues in the various company established logistics systems.
* Review, audit and correct transportation billing against contracts and tariffs to ensure compliance.
* Provide input on logistics and crossdock end to end process flows and process documents to Management for consideration and approval prior to release.
